5,000 North Korean construction troops moving to Russia

North Korea has sent about 5,000 construction troops to Russia since September to help with "infrastructure reconstruction", a South Korean lawmaker said on Tuesday (Nov 4) after a briefing by Seoul's spy agency.

Axar.az informs, citing CNa, South Korean lawmaker Lee Seong-kweun told reporters that "around 5,000 North Korean construction troops have been moving to Russia in phases since September and are expected to be mobilised for infrastructure reconstruction".

South Korea’s National Intelligence Service added that an additional 1,000 combat engineers have been sent to conduct mine clearance operations in the region.

The spy agency told lawmakers that about 10,000 North Korean troops were estimated to be currently deployed near the Russia-Ukraine border, according to Lee.
